What To Expect
Tesla’s Energy Engineering group is looking for a highly motivated individual to manage New Product Introduction (NPI) build planning during Engineering phases for new hardware design programs across Energy: Residential and Industrial Storage, and DC and AC Charging. This is a cross-functional role that requires coordination between many distinct groups within and outside of Tesla.
You will interface with engineering program management, design engineering, manufacturing engineering, compliance, system test, reliability, supply chain and operations to execute and track builds for various programs. Prioritize, orchestrate and arrange builds and any reworks needed, and distribute hardware to the various validation teams.
You will be immersed in early NPI design phases and work closely with EPMs and other stakeholders on sample allocation and ensure the parts purchasing aligns with the sample allocation plan. You will also build and leverage strong working relationships with cross-functional partners in engineering and other teams, to ensure optimal sequencing of builds taking into account material arrival and validation priorities. You will then supervise the builds either at a Tesla facility or at a contract manufacturer. You would create tickets to record build learnings and send out daily pass-downs on builds. For builds that happen at a contract manufacturer, you would facilitate the distribution of validation samples as well as arrange and monitor any reworks to address build or validation learnings. This role will report to the Energy Engineering product development team and be based out of Palo Alto, California.
You will be based out of the Bay Area (Palo Alto) with some travel needs to our Gigafactory facilities in either Reno, Nevada; and various East Bay Area locations as our program needs dictate.
What You'll Do

  • Partner with the NPI buyer/planner on Clear-to-build projections and put arriving parts into inventory and escalating any gaps between projected and actual CTB for mitigation by the buyer/planner
  • Deliver Engineering build and validation sample delivery plan based on clear-to-build status, material coverage, run-out reports and other analyses as needed. Report on build progress, challenges and continuously improve cross functional execution
  • Build and maintain operational partnerships with the designated buyer(s) for the build(s) in question and ensure any materials arrival issues are resolved at the working level or escalated as appropriate. Partner and work closely with engineers and engineering program managers on alternatives and deviations
  • Partner with Global Supply Chain team at Tesla to leverage best practices and ensure seamless transition between early builds and supply management for later builds & production
  • Supervise builds at a Tesla facility or at a contract manufacturer, create tickets to record build learnings and send out daily pass-downs on builds
  • Facilitate the distribution of validation samples
  • Support technician or NPI teams on build execution and quality of the build; provide visibility to and represent design engineering
  • Arrange and monitor reworks to address build or validation learnings. Work with Finance, Global Supply Chain team to project BOM cost in later program phases
  • Define processes that will improve risk and change management

  • What You'll Bring
  • At least 2 years experience in sourcing, manufacturing, finance, or supply chain management
  • Degree in Supply Chain, Finance, Electrical Engineering, Industrial Engineering or similar discipline, or equivalent experience
  • Knowledge of MRP/ERP with a solid understanding of discrete manufacturing, bills of material, product lifecycle management, procure to pay processes and supply chain operations
  • Demonstrated experience in the management of engineering builds for mass produced products required
  • Basic understanding of the design and validation cycle
  • Demonstrated understanding of multilevel Bill of Material hierarchy, including hardware and software components
  • Demonstrated understanding of product release cycle as it relates to the creation and change management of parts and BOM structures, and experience creating, maintaining and communicating schedules
  • Detail oriented with strong record-keeping and organizational skills
  • Ability to work cross-functionally with engineering, production, and supply chain personnel
